當Docker初始化失敗時,可以嘗試以下幾種處理方法:
檢查是否有其他程序占用了Docker的端口。可以使用命令netstat -ano | findstr :2375
(Windows)或sudo netstat -tuln | grep 2375
(Linux)來查找是否有其他程序占用了Docker的默認端口。如果有,請停止該程序或將Docker的端口更改為其他未被占用的端口。
檢查Docker的配置文件是否正確。可以在Docker的安裝目錄下找到配置文件(通常是/etc/docker/daemon.json
或/etc/default/docker
),確保配置文件中的參數設置正確,特別是與網絡相關的參數。
重新安裝Docker。如果以上方法都無法解決問題,可以嘗試重新安裝Docker。首先,卸載現有的Docker,然后重新下載并安裝最新版本的Docker,確保按照官方文檔的指引進行操作。
檢查系統環境是否滿足Docker的最低要求。Docker有一些最低系統要求,如操作系統版本、內存、處理器等。請確保你的系統環境滿足這些要求。
如果嘗試了以上方法仍然無法解決問題,建議查看Docker的錯誤日志以獲取更詳細的錯誤信息,并在Docker的官方社區或論壇上尋求幫助。